📖 Name Meaning & History
Khadijah is a beautiful Arabic name meaning 'premature baby,' and it has been embraced by many Muslim families around the world. A notable figure with this name is Khadijah bint Khuwaylid, the first wife of the Prophet Muhammad, who is revered for her strength and support of his prophetic mission. The name has seen a rise in popularity, peaking around the year 2000 in the United States, reflecting a broader interest in Arabic names among diverse communities.
The name Khadijah derives from the Arabic root 'k-d-h,' which is associated with early birth or being born prematurely. This name has been used since the 6th century, particularly within Islamic culture, where Khadijah bint Khuwaylid stands out as a prominent historical figure. She is celebrated not only for her role as a businesswoman in Mecca but also for her unwavering support of Muhammad during the early days of Islam. The name continues to carry significant cultural weight in Arabic-speaking countries and among Muslim communities globally.
